IC3 Cracks Down on International copyright Scams
The Internet Crime Complaint Center (IC3) has launched a major initiative to address international copyright scams. These schemes are becoming increasingly prevalent, with scammers preying on individuals worldwide through elaborate tactics.
The IC3 partners law enforcement agencies throughout the world to investigate those responsible for these crimes. A key part of this effort involves raising consciousness about the risks associated with cryptocurrencies and providing recommendations on how to protect oneself.
The IC3 urges anyone who believes they have been a victim of a copyright scam to file a complaint immediately.
By reporting these crimes, individuals can help authorities expose perpetrators and stop further harm from falling victim to similar schemes.
